What To Expect From Boston's Upcoming Wellness Week

According to Forbes, Boston is the nation's third healthiest city. So it's no wonder the third annual Boston Social Fitness Festival has been extended to include an entire week devoted to wellness.

Fitness and health-related events will take place all across the city from Monday, September 10 through Sunday the 16th. Whether you are into yoga, spinning, or just enjoy healthy snacks, wellness week has something for everyone.

The events will kick off with a whisper rather than a bang when 400 people gather to meditate in Fenway Park! The "Big Quiet" begins at 7:00 PM and features live sound bath practitioners, instrumentalists, and violins.

The spiritual healing continues Tuesday through Thursday with daily "office recess" sessions at the Patios on City Hall Plaza. Head over on your lunch break for free games, snacks, and drinks.

The 3rd Annual Social Fitness Festival takes place all day Saturday with free fitness classes, workouts, and activities. Check out the schedule below!

All classes and demonstrations are totally free, but organizers recommend signing up in advance to reserve your spot!

Professionals from Fit University, Tufts Medical Center, and Orangetheory Fitness will be on hand to host educational sessions on topics such as stretching, lifting, nutrition, rowing, and recovery techniques.

Finally, Boston's week of wellness will close out on Sunday with the 14th annual Hub on Wheels city-wide bike ride with a portion of the proceeds benefiting Boston Children’s Hospital!
